2017 © Pedro Peláez
 

library session

Session Object Wrapper

image

geggleto/session

Session Object Wrapper

  • Monday, March 21, 2016
  • by geggleto
  • Repository
  • 1 Watchers
  • 0 Stars
  • 15 Installations
  • PHP
  • 0 Dependents
  • 0 Suggesters
  • 0 Forks
  • 0 Open issues
  • 7 Versions
  • 0 % Grown

The README.md

geggleto-session

Object oriented wrapper around the super global _SESSION, (*1)

Usage

//Make sure you are starting the session somewhere... session_start()

$sessionContainer = new Session();

$session->flash("error", "My error");

//In your view on the next page
$session->getFlash("error");

Helpers

If you are using Twig it might be helpful to just directly inject the error., (*2)

//Inject Error's into twig
/** @var $session \Geggleto\Session */
$session = $c[Geggleto\Session::class]; // Grab from the container
$error = $session->getFlash("error"); //Grab the message

if (isset($error)) {
    $view->getEnvironment()->addGlobal("error", $error); //Inject it into twig as a global
}

The Versions

21/03 2016

dev-master

9999999-dev

Session Object Wrapper

  Sources   Download

MIT

21/03 2016

0.0.6

0.0.6.0

Session Object Wrapper

  Sources   Download

MIT

26/01 2016

0.0.4

0.0.4.0

Session Object Wrapper

  Sources   Download

MIT

26/01 2016

0.0.5

0.0.5.0

Session Object Wrapper

  Sources   Download

MIT

26/01 2016

0.0.3

0.0.3.0

Session Object Wrapper

  Sources   Download

MIT

26/01 2016

0.0.2

0.0.2.0

Session Object Wrapper

  Sources   Download

MIT

26/01 2016

0.0.1

0.0.1.0

Session Object Wrapper

  Sources   Download

MIT